本文目錄一覽:
- 1、編程向MySql數據庫中插入一條記錄,並通過表單顯示結果?
- 2、如何用flask實現一個web應用來顯示在mysql數據庫中查詢到的內容
- 3、前端JS可以連接MYSQL數據庫嗎?和php有什麼不同?
- 4、將後端數據庫的數據取出來放到前端頁面里來
- 5、如何用MySQL做一個網站,需要前端鏈接。跪求大神。。。
- 6、html和js寫的前端,php寫的後端,要怎樣把mysql中的數據在前端中使用?
編程向MySql數據庫中插入一條記錄,並通過表單顯示結果?
前端需要兩個頁面,一個是錄入,另一個是查詢,後端提供兩個接口,前後端交互可以用servlet和action表單提交和ajax請求,後端可以簡單的通過JDBC連接數據庫進行數據持久化操作和select,也可以使用數據庫連接池,使用現成的框架實現。
如何用flask實現一個web應用來顯示在mysql數據庫中查詢到的內容
你需要了解的大概是以下東西
前端 嘗試flask_bootstrap 結合jinja2 模版等
jinja訪問flask的變量簡直不要更容易,只需要在路由的return之中將你想傳遞給前端的變量當作參數就行
數據庫我用的是sqlite3 因為覺得很輕,所以對數據庫操作沒用flask的插件 直接簡單粗暴的用conn cursor之類云云python自帶的操作sqlite方法裸寫
幾乎前端就是各種form提交給後端
後端接受前端post過來的數據 做出各種操作。然後返回的時候在return中把需要前端顯示的數據作為參數一併return。前端利用jinja2就可以直接獲取到了。
比如我的用戶系統就是用session存值來實現的。
寫好之後,由於flask自帶的web太爛 多幾個請求就崩了 所以你還需要略微了解一下uwsgi和nginx
最終單文件幾十行代碼搞定了一個迷你社交網站 每個人有自己的個人頁面,同時可以互相評論 點喜歡等等
其中涉及了數據庫的增刪查改,以及你所說的 將其顯示在前端 的功能
當然,我寫的很遜,也沒有做mvc分離 代碼寫成一坨 只圖糙快猛了…
所以說如果想簡單的實現你要的功能不用再考慮其他的了 直接開寫吧 基礎的flask就夠了 不會就查書就行了
用張紙把你的各個需要做的部分列一下 比如用戶 審核 查看 統計 之類的 逐個解決
前端JS可以連接MYSQL數據庫嗎?和php有什麼不同?
Node.JS 服務器可以在 後端 連接mysql,這時的情況和php是一樣的。
我從未見過前端JS直接連接mysql的,原因是:
(1)瀏覽器內置的javascript 引擎一般只支持websocket,即基於http連接的套接字高層協議,而不是真正的socket,因此除非服務器端也開啟websocket服務並拆開套接字轉發到mysql,否則無法代理連接
(2)我見過的絕大多數mysql 服務器都工作在服務器環境下的一個虛擬子網,換句話說,直接的遠程3306端口是拒絕連接的,這樣可以隔絕端口直接攻擊
如果前段js直接可以連接後端服務器mysql的端口,那麼就不叫B/S結構了,而是C/S結構(比如傳統的windows桌面程序),安全上有很多問題,所以大多數瀏覽器也不支持這個操作。
將後端數據庫的數據取出來放到前端頁面里來
將後端數據庫的某個表連同其結構數據和數據重新分別導入所有的前端ACCESS數據庫後再刪除後端數據庫那個表就好了。當然最快捷的方法是只對一個前端這麼做然後再分發那個前端給各個終端用戶。 記得導回後端表前先刪除前端數據庫對後端數據庫那張表的鏈接(鏈接表)。
如何用MySQL做一個網站,需要前端鏈接。跪求大神。。。
網站就是前端加後端,前端html,後端可以是php,jsp,asp,java等,後端又從數據庫拿數據,數據庫可以是mysql,SQL server,oracle等,你說的這個只是其中的一個搭配
這個是需要使用後台語言去操作的,然後通過ajax往前端頁面傳數據的!
php
asp.net
java等都可以
html和js寫的前端,php寫的後端,要怎樣把mysql中的數據在前端中使用?
數據都是通過協議(http)利用html表單post或者get等到服務器端,PHP就是服務器端的程序語言,它在Apache服務器的幫助下接收處理這些提交的數據,其中就有連接數據庫並把這些數據存到數據庫的功能
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-hant/n/305079.html